1. | We note your response to our prior comment 2; however; we are unable to locate any EDGAR filing supporting your assertion that you completed a public sale of your common stock prior to December 8, 2011. As such, it appears that you are an emerging growth company. Please revise your disclosure as requested in our prior comment or advise. |
Company Response: The Company has revised the Second Amendment, as requested in the Commission’s prior comment 2, to disclose that the Company is an emerging growth company. As such, we have added disclosure on the prospectus cover page and in the section titled “About MagneGas Corporation” regarding our status as an emerging growth company, how we may lose such status and various exemptions allowed to us due to that status. Additionally, we have added a Risk Factor entitled “We are an emerging growth company within the meaning of the Securities Act, and if we decide to take advantage of certain exemptions from various reporting requirements applicable to emerging growth companies, our common stock could be less attractive to investors” to disclose the risks associated with our status as an emerging growth company.
